Gimballed

/ˈɡɪmbəld/ adjective

Definition

British or alternative spelling of 'gimbaled'; equipped with or mounted on a gimbal.

Etymology

Alternative British English spelling using double-'l' before '-ed,' following British conventions for verbs ending in single vowel-consonant combinations (like 'travelled' in British vs. 'traveled' in American English).
